@@ -712,7 +712,7 @@ CircleCI ではジョブを実行する実行環境を複数ご用意してい
712
712
| aws_auth | × | マップ | AWS Elastic Container Registry (ECR) の認証情報。 |
713
713
{: class="table table-striped"}
714
714
715
- [プライマリコンテナ]({{ site.baseurl }}/ja/glossary/#primary-container) (リストの最初にあるコンテナ) については、設定ファイルで `command` も `entrypoint` も指定されていない場合、イメージ内のすべての `ENTRYPOINT` と `COMMAND` が無視されます。 というのも、プライマリコンテナは通常 `steps` の実行のみに使用されるもので `ENTRYPOINT` 用ではなく、`ENTRYPOINT` は大量のリソースを消費したり、予期せず終了したりする可能性があるためです。 \ [カスタムイメージ\ ]({{ site.baseurl }}/ja/custom-images/#adding-an-entrypoint) はこの動作を無効にし、強制的に `ENTRYPOINT` を実行する場合があります。
715
+ [プライマリコンテナ]({{ site.baseurl }}/ja/glossary/#primary-container) (リストの最初にあるコンテナ) については、設定ファイルで `command` も `entrypoint` も指定されていない場合、イメージ内のすべての `ENTRYPOINT` と `COMMAND` が無視されます。 というのも、プライマリコンテナは通常 `steps` の実行のみに使用されるもので `ENTRYPOINT` 用ではなく、`ENTRYPOINT` は大量のリソースを消費したり、予期せず終了したりする可能性があるためです。 [カスタムイメージ]({{ site.baseurl }}/ja/custom-images/#adding-an-entrypoint) はこの動作を無効にし、強制的に `ENTRYPOINT` を実行する場合があります。
716
716
717
717
タグやハッシュ値でイメージのバージョンを指定することもできます。 任意の公式 Docker レジストリ (デフォルトは Docker Hub) にある任意のパブリックイメージを使用できます。 イメージの指定方法の詳細については、 [Docker 実行環境]({{ site.baseurl }}/ja/using-docker) のページを参照してください。
718
718
@@ -1128,7 +1128,7 @@ jobs:
1128
1128
- run: '&"C:\P rogram Files\N VIDIA Corporation\N VSMI\n vidia-smi.exe"'
1129
1129
` ` `
1130
1130
1131
- <sup>(2)</sup> _このリソースは、サポート チームによる確認が必要となります。 ご利用の際は、[サポート チケットをオープン](https://support.circleci.com/hc/ja/requests/new)してください。</p>
1131
+ <sup>(2)</sup> _このリソースは、サポート チームによる確認が必要となります。 ご利用の際は、[サポート チケットをオープン](https://support.circleci.com/hc/ja/requests/new)してください。
1132
1132
1133
1133
---
1134
1134
@@ -1222,7 +1222,7 @@ jobs:
1222
1222
1223
1223
あらゆるコマンドラインプログラムを呼び出すのに使います。設定値を表すマップを記述するか、簡略化した表記方法では、`command` や `name` として扱われる文字列を記述します。 run コマンドはデフォルトでは非ログインシェルで実行されます。そのため、いわゆる dotfiles をコマンド内で明示的に指定するといった工夫が必要になります。
1224
1224
1225
- **注:** `run` ステップは、廃止予定の `deploy` ステップに代わるものです。 ジョブの並列実行が 1 つの場合、廃止予定の `deploy` ステップは、 `run` ステップに直接スワップアウトできます。 並列実行数が 2 以上の場合は、[deploy から run への移行]({{site.baseurl}}/ja/migrate-from-deploy-to-run)を参照してください。
1225
+ **注:** `run` ステップは、廃止予定の `deploy` ステップに代わるものです。 ジョブの並列実行が 1 つの場合、廃止予定の `deploy` ステップは、 `run` ステップに直接スワップアウトできます。 並列実行数が 2 以上の場合は、[` deploy` から ` run` への移行]({{site.baseurl}}/ja/migrate-from-deploy-to-run)を参照してください。
1226
1226
{: class="alert alert-info"}
1227
1227
1228
1228
| キー | 必須 | タイプ | 説明 |
@@ -2357,7 +2357,17 @@ workflows:
2357
2357
2358
2358
一部のダイナミックコンフィグ機能では、ロジックステートメントを引数として使用できます。 ロジックステートメントとは、設定ファイルのコンパイル時 (ワークフローの実行前) に真偽の評価が行われるステートメントです。 ロジックステートメントには次のものがあります。
2359
2359
2360
- | Type | Arguments | `true` if | Example | |-----------------------------------------------------------------------------------------------------+-----------------------+----------------------------------------+--------------------------------------------------------------------------| | YAML literal | None | is truthy | `true`/`42`/`"a string"` | | YAML alias | None | resolves to a truthy value | *my-alias | | [Pipeline Value]({{site.baseurl}}/pipeline-variables/#pipeline-values) | None | resolves to a truthy value | `<< pipeline.git.branch >>` | | [Pipeline Parameter]({{site.baseurl}}/pipeline-variables/#pipeline-parameters-in-configuration) | None | resolves to a truthy value | `<< pipeline.parameters.my-parameter >>` | | and | N logic statements | all arguments are truthy | `and: [ true, true, false ]` | | or | N logic statements | any argument is truthy | `or: [ false, true, false ]` | | not | 1 logic statement | the argument is not truthy | `not: true` | | equal | N values | all arguments evaluate to equal values | `equal: [ 42, << pipeline.number >>]` | | matches | `pattern` and `value` | `value` matches the `pattern` | `matches: { pattern: "^feature-.+$", value: << pipeline.git.branch >> }` |
2360
+ | Type | Arguments | `true` if | Example |
2361
+ |-----------------------------------------------------------------------------------------------------+-----------------------+----------------------------------------+--------------------------------------------------------------------------|
2362
+ | YAML literal | None | is truthy | `true`/`42`/`"a string"` |
2363
+ | YAML alias | None | resolves to a truthy value | *my-alias |
2364
+ | [Pipeline Value]({{site.baseurl}}/ja/pipeline-variables/#pipeline-values) | None | resolves to a truthy value | `<< pipeline.git.branch >>` |
2365
+ | [Pipeline Parameter]({{site.baseurl}}/ja/pipeline-variables/#pipeline-parameters-in-configuration) | None | resolves to a truthy value | `<< pipeline.parameters.my-parameter >>` |
2366
+ | and | N logic statements | all arguments are truthy | `and : [ true, true, false ]` |
2367
+ | or | N logic statements | any argument is truthy | `or : [ false, true, false ]` |
2368
+ | not | 1 logic statement | the argument is not truthy | `not : true` |
2369
+ | equal | N values | all arguments evaluate to equal values | `equal : [ 42, << pipeline.number >>]` |
2370
+ | matches | `pattern` and `value` | `value` matches the `pattern` | `matches : { pattern: "^feature-.+$", value: << pipeline.git.branch >> }` |
2361
2371
{: class="table table-striped"}
2362
2372
2363
2373
次の論理値は偽とみなされます。
0 commit comments